Transaction 59c3fa1be7e870c6d69985d5674742f6197dff34b3fba0c87740f3ec607570c8
1 Input
1 Output
-
59c3fa1be7e870c6d69985d5674742f6197dff34b3fba0c87740f3ec607570c8:0
- value
- 408160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 578fc6fe8e7528144314600ee31b5260ac63709e OP_EQUAL
- address
- 39fzx4E99o8HXvKLs1CnPP45hJH77pDwZE